About Chitosan Trimonium Chloride
Chitosan Trimonium Chloride is a polysaccharide made of linked sugar units.[1] In cosmetics, it is used to inhibit the growth of microorganisms, to slow the oxidation of formulation ingredients caused by their reaction with oxygen, and to help formulation ingredients bind together and maintain their form.[1] It is also used to form a thin film on the surface of the skin, hair, and nails after application, and to adjust the viscosity and flow of the formulation.[1]
